The image captures a section of a towering cliff face where chambers excavated into the soft volcanic tuff served as back rooms for a larger terraced building once standing in front. The back of the card provides fascinating architectural context, noting that the visible rows of holes in the cliff wall once supported the heavy ceiling beams for the upper stories of this complex Pueblo community.
